
ThrillTech and SportingTech: Enhancing Content Ecosystem with Player-Funded Side-Bet Software
iGaming platform provider SportingTech has finalized a strategic technology partnership with side-bet jackpot supplier ThrillTech. The commercial collaboration will see ThrillTech’s jackpot solutions seamlessly integrated directly into SportingTech’s core B2B platform architecture, making the engagement software instantly available to its global network of online casino and sports betting operators.
The joint distribution strategy places a distinct technical and operational focus on empowering licensed brands positioned within the accelerating, high-growth markets of Latin America and Africa.
Technical Architecture of Independent Side-Bet Frameworks
The core of the system integration centers on the deployment of ThrillTech‘s flagship jackpot software, ThrillPots. Engineered to operate as a completely independent, player-funded side bet, ThrillPots functions as a secondary overlay layer across an operator’s existing casino games catalog and sportsbook feeds. Because participants must explicitly opt-in and fund the progressive jackpot pool via a separate micro-transaction, the software layers effortlessly over native content without interrupting active gameplay or altering the underlying Return to Player (RTP) mathematics established by game studios.
For network operators, this modular setup provides a highly scalable retention and acquisition mechanic. It allows brands to configure multi-strategy jackpot payouts across diverse verticals to boost incremental gross gaming revenue (GGR) without cannibalizing primary player wallet spend or adding direct promotional balance liabilities to the balance sheet.
